Hazlet - It is with great sadness to announce the passing of Robert E. Adler, of Hazlet, on September 5, 2021. Bob was born and raised in Hazlet, moved to Rahway, then moved back to Hazlet. Bob was an avid Mets fan, loved his garden and his cats. He was always the life of the party and enjoyed life to the fullest. He could always make you laugh.

Bob worked at the Jacob Javits Center in NY for over 30 years as a Journeyman Carpenter and a long-standing Union member (Local 20) before retiring two years ago.

Surviving to cherish his memory are his sister Lillie Adler McKenna and partner John Christensen; brother Dennis Adler; aunt Gloria Ringwald; cousins Debbie Ringwald & husband Ron, Brian Ringwald, Donna Ringwald and Karin Konrad; nephews; great-nieces and life-long friends. Also cherishing his memory is his best friend and the love of his life Patty.

A Memorial Gathering will be held on Saturday, September 11th from 2 to 5 pm, with a service at 4:30, at Thompson Memorial Home, 310 Broad St, Red Bank, NJ. Masks are required for all those attending.
